#b4f622 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b4f622 is composed of 70.6% red, 96.5%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.2%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 78.7 degrees, a saturation of 92.2% and a lightness of 54.9%. #b4f622 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ff44 with #69ed00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

Shades and Tints of #b4f622
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040500 is the darkest color, while #fafef1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b4f622
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f9583 is the less saturated color, while #b7ff19 is the most saturated one.
